Witryna1 lis 2013 · Trichomonas viability, assessed by flagellar motion, was unaffected by FB solutions at neutral pH, at least during the 30 minutes the wet preparations were observed in this study. In vaginal wet preparations and in urine, no fluorescence of trichomonads was observed with any of the FBs tested.
